Coming back to Abbotobad years later is not something Dr Parizad Amir had ever wanted for herself but deep down somewhere she had always known that one day she had to come back here.
The place where her abode lies, the place she lost her heart so many times, perhaps the place she had run away from.
So the moment she steps into the city, her heart seems to sync in different beats other than usual. Memories of childhood flooded in front of her eyes, and she knows she had to travel through all those one more time, but she will never complain.
Parizad Amir never for once a complaint about anything in her life, never regretted anything she did. She had lived twenty-seven springs of her life with this, anything that happens happens for only good if not for now maybe for later. And that keeps her going.
She left this place five years ago, and settled up in Rawalpindi away from this city, away from his memories. For quite a few springs she waited for someone, for her share of happiness, for her love, but that never came. So when she had enough, she left.
Now after years one can say she left for good, looking at her now no one will say she is the same girl who had left the city. Today she knows how to hold her head high, she had always been the definition of beauty with brains but now she has that elegance in her too.
She changed in many ways and for good but still now her hazel brown orbs speaks a bitter truth, a truth that can never be changed now. Those orbs seek home, a home that had been lost a decade ago.

Stepping inside the Haweli, her heart beats an extra today. Coming here back means coming back to all those things she had left years ago, but she knows better, she had to face it one way or the other.
Looking at her with longing eyes there sits Palwasha Begum on her wheelchair. Tears find their way out of her eyes this time, kneeling in front of her, Parizad hugs her grandmother, her very reason for coming here now.
"How are you now Daddo?"
"Much better, now that you are here I'm far better than before," Palwasha replied as she cried more.
"Aree Daddo humare ana ka itna bhi dukh key itna anson baha rahi hon. Ana pasand nahi aya toh bol dein hum abhi wapas chale jate hai, par ap roye na please." Parizad joked.
"Chal badmash aise baat karte hai kya! Saalon baad beti ghar ayi hai aur ate hi wapas jane ki baatein nahi karte bacchey."

"Toh ap bhi roye nahi na, hum aye hai na bs." Palwasha only smiled and hugged her tight, close to her heart, trying her best to give her a home-like feeling, but even she knows the truth.
Her Pari had long lost her home. Some wounds are deeper than it seems and sometimes rejection is one of that kind.
◆●◆●◆
Parizad Amir was born to Fariah and Hassan Amir but lost her parents way too soon when she was nearly one. Mirza Amir never married someone after the sudden death of his elder brother and sister in law, he never found someone suitable enough, who would accept a little Parizad as her own.
Years later when Parizad was nearly eight summers long, he adopted Zaid Amir as his own. So for the longest of time, it's only been Zaid and her now. When she left the city she knew Zaid would be lost without her but the good thing was he already started with his hostel life, so she had one less thing to be worried about.
◆●◆●◆
As she enters her room, everything is at its place where she had left years ago, the only thing that seems to lose its place is her heart, which is there but still not there. Looking at the window, for once she wants to open them, but knows better not to do so, no need for hurting herself knowingly.
This time there will be no one standing for her on the other side of the window, and that's a bitter truth she had accepted way back, no need to revisit the past now.
Changing into something warm, she sits on her bed, roaming her eyes around the room carefully. No matter how much she tries, this place doesn't feel at home today, and this is what she hated the most.
Before her mind can be messed up again in something stupid, Zaid comes to her, hugging her as tightly as he could.
"I missed you so much Appi."
"Yeah I get that big boy, I missed a bit more though"
"You have no idea how happy I'm that you are here. Abba missed to a lot and Daddo, well let's not talk about it."
"I know even though I am here only for the weekend, I am happy that I came."
"Come let's go and grab our favourite hot chocolate and muffins, just like old days."
Just like the old days, yet nothing is here like the old days.
"Yeah sure let's go." But she has to face it, no way back now.
◆●◆●◆
The cafe is the same just a bit modernized now, the good thing is something is still there which haven't changed much, at last. Taking her usual seat near the corner, her mind goes back to a certain voice.

●●●●
"What's up with your hatred with coffee Pari? It's not even that bad"
"Oh please, it's the worst thing for me. The worst. And I mean it. Like look at you, you are becoming just like your coffee, too bitter for my liking."
"Perhaps you are too sweet for my health too"
"Well I know that but there's nothing much you can do about it now, can you?"
"No I guess, you see love makes us do stupid things, and you, my love is just like my coffee, my addiction without which I can't live."
"Yuck... That's the worst thing someone can ever say to me."
"Parizad Amir I love you even more than my coffee."
●●●●
Her array of thoughts breaks apart as Zaid comes and sits next to her. They started catching up where they had left. It's been only a month since Zaid visited her in Pindi, and he has so many things to share with her already. Even though he is nearly eighteen now, his Appi remains his confidant.
As some moments pass she started to loosen up a bit, but a sudden familiar voice, a certain familiar name makes her heart lose a few beats in a row, Ruhaan Rizwan.
'He can't be here today, no not now.' As she asked her heart not to believe anything. But her heart knows that it's a lie. He is here, this is why this place seems the same.
She watches him taking a sit not much far from them with his back towards them. He looks around lost in his thoughts, with his bitter black coffee still there, yet another thing that hasn't changed.
His eyes find their way to her. His black one against her hazel brown, and in that moment Parizad knows the past is making its way to the present.
It seems like he is reading through her soul, he is looking deep in her hazel brown orbs losing himself in them. And the next moment he stands in front of her, with Zaid in his side asking him to take a seat right in front of himself. At that moment all she feels is a glitch in the matrix.
Seeing Parizad Amir in the same place as years ago is not something he wished for. The last time he checked upon her, she was in Pindi, doing her MD.
Even if things didn't happen as they should have, he never really stopped looking for her, how would have he. He maybe never got to talk to her directly, but now thanks to Instagram it's quite easy to stalk someone.
"How have you been Pari?" He finally asked her ending the torturous glaring session.
"It's Parizad to you Ruhaan. And yeah I have good, as good as I can be." She snapped at him, and for the first time in years, he feels good.
She changed a lot, but even now he is the only one she would come to complain about something.
"Well I see, it's good to hear that Parizad" Though he wanted to scream at her he knows this is not the place for that.
The next half an hour passed with Zaid and Ruhaan catching up among themselves. Ruhaan is quite amused to see Zaid grown up so much, it proves how time flies. The last time they met, he was hardly eight and now he is an adult.
Few more minutes and they call it a night. He exchanged his number with Zaid.
Getting into the passenger seat he watches his Pari driving the car perfectly, how much she had learnt over the years.
●●●●
"Why don't to learn how to ride a car? I have to pick you up always."
"Oh please, I know how to drive a car. I do have my learners too. Just that I don't want to you know.."
"Yeah, I know you love these drives with me. Pagal ladki."
●●●●
Once this girl used to rely on him even for her smallest need, and today she is independent much, Parizad Amir had lived a life without having Ruhaan Rizwan in the picture.
Stopping the car in front of his turn, she blows the horn. He is watching her like a creep, and all she wanted is to slap him harder this time.
"It's good meeting you Zaid."
"Please visit us once Bhai. Daddo will be very much happy to see you"
"I will maybe if someone doesn't have an issue with it." He replied with his eyes fixed on Pari.
"It's getting late Zaid and I am really tired today. So if you could continue this talk some other time.." She asked Zaid to hurry up now.
"Take care Zaid. And maybe I will visit you guys pretty soon." With that Ruhaan left, but not towards the turn he should have taken.
And Parizad exactly knows what's happening here. Nothing changed over the decade, Ruhaan Rizwan really lost his home way back, and this guilt will eat her up.
